001482847195 Summary (Read all comments)

Phone number ☎️ 001482847195 👆 is reported as a persistent and distressing scam involving automated calls claiming an unauthorised £600 transaction on Visa cards. Callers prompt recipients to press '1' to speak to a supposed representative, often with an Indian accent, but it is advised not to respond or engage. The scam targets vulnerable individuals, including the elderly, causing significant concern. Multiple numbers are used, making blocking difficult. Authorities recommend hanging up immediately and reporting incidents to the Information Commissioner's Office and Action Fraud. Users are encouraged to use call blockers with advanced screening features and remain vigilant to avoid falling victim. This scam is widespread and continues to evolve, highlighting the need for increased awareness and protective measures.

Trying to block these calls is pointless because they keep changing the number with some kind of random generator. What you really want is a phone that not only stops the numbers you block, but also screens anyone not on your approved list by asking them to say their name and hit the # key. These robocallers can’t get through that, so your phone doesn’t even ring. I’ve got a BT 8500 and it works well, though there are loads of similar ones you can buy.
